日期:2014-05-18  浏览次数:20803 次

使用过jquery validate 的朋友请进帮忙解决个问题~~!!
这是我的JS
$("#saleLaptopAdd").validate({
rules: {
"loginName":{required: true, email: true},
"saleLaptop.serviceCode":{required: true},
"relationMode":{required: true},
"saleLaptop.title":{required: true},
"brand":{required: true},
"saleLaptop.laptopCPUSeriesId":{required: true},
"saleLaptop.cpuCoreTotal":{required: true},
"saleLaptop.monitorSizeId":{required: true},
"saleLaptop.ramSizeId":{required: true},
"saleLaptop.hddSizeId":{required: true},
"saleLaptop.vgaTypeId":{required: true},
"saleLaptop.romTypeId":{required: true},
"saleLaptop.colorId":{required: true},
"saleLaptop.usbTotalId":{required: true},
"saleLaptop.depreciationGrade":{required: true},
"saleLaptop.goodsTotal":{required: true, digits: true},
"saleLaptop.price":{number: true}
},
messages: {
"loginName":{email: "*账户长度或格式不正确"},
"relationMode":{required: "*点击选择联系地址"},
"saleLaptop.title":{required: "*标题未填写"},
"brand":{required: "*请点击选择品牌"},
"saleLaptop.laptopCPUSeriesId":{required: "*必选项"},
"saleLaptop.cpuCoreTotal":{required: "*必选项"},
"saleLaptop.monitorSizeId":{required: "*必选项"},
"saleLaptop.ramSizeId":{required: "*必选项"},
"saleLaptop.hddSizeId":{required: "*必选项"},
"saleLaptop.vgaTypeId":{required: "*必选项"},
"saleLaptop.romTypeId":{required: "*必选项"},
"saleLaptop.colorId":{required: "*必选项"},
"saleLaptop.usbTotalId":{required: "*必选项"},
"saleLaptop.depreciationGrade":{required: "*必选项"},
"saleLaptop.goodsTotal":{digits: "*只能输入整数"},
"saleLaptop.price":{number: "*请输入合法的价格"}
}
}); 


-------------------------------------------
这是下面的form 代码

<form id="saleLaptopAdd" action="" method="post" style="padding-left:36%;">
<input id="filePathStr" type="hidden" value=""> <!--用于保存需要的文件路径 -->
<table border="0" >
<tr>
<td>是否商家用户:</td>
<td>
<input type="radio" name="saleLaptop.isEnterprise" value="1" checked="checked" onclick="isEnterpriseClick('toCity');"/>是
<input type="radio" name="saleLaptop.isEnterprise" value="0" onclick="javascript:$('#isStudent').show();"/>否
</td>
</tr>
<tr id="isStudent" style="display: none;">
<td>学生用户:</td>
<td>
<input id="isStudentInput" type="checkbox" value="1" onclick="isStudentChose(this,'toCity');"/>是
</td>
</tr>
<tr>
<td>帐号:</td>
<td>
<input type="text" id="loginName" name="loginName" onblur="v_nameAndCodeOnBlur(this, 'serviceCode');" onkeydown="nameAndCodeOnChange();"/>
<input type="hidden" id="commonUserId" name="saleLaptop.commonUserId"/>
</td>
</tr>